Title: Yousuke Nakada: Innovator in Ceramic Capacitor Technology
Introduction
Yousuke Nakada is a prominent inventor based in Takasaki, Japan. He has made significant contributions to the field of ceramic capacitors, holding a total of 6 patents. His work focuses on enhancing the performance and manufacturing methods of ceramic electronic components.
Latest Patents
Among his latest patents, Nakada has developed innovative technologies related to ceramic capacitors and electronic components. One notable patent describes a ceramic capacitor that features a multilayer structure. This capacitor includes dielectric layers composed of a ceramic material defined by a specific general formula. The dielectric layers incorporate various sub-components, including rare earth elements, magnesium, vanadium, silicon, and alkali earth metals, ensuring optimal performance. Another patent outlines a ceramic electronic component that consists of a ceramic body with internal electrodes, a sintered metal film, and a metal terminal. This design emphasizes the importance of surface roughness in enhancing connectivity and performance.
